/*******************************************************************************
 *
 * FUNCTION:    CvDbgPrint
 *
 * PARAMETERS:  Type                - Type of output
 *              Fmt                 - Printf format string
 *              ...                 - variable printf list
 *
 * RETURN:      None
 *
 * DESCRIPTION: Print statement for debug messages within the converter.
 *
 ******************************************************************************/

void
CvDbgPrint (
    char                    *Fmt,
    ...)
{
    va_list                 Args;


    if (!Gbl_CaptureComments || !AcpiGbl_DebugAslConversion)
    {
        return;
    }

    va_start (Args, Fmt);
    (void) vfprintf (AcpiGbl_ConvDebugFile, Fmt, Args);
    va_end (Args);
    return;
}


/*******************************************************************************
 *
 * FUNCTION:    UtDumpIntegerOp
 *
 * PARAMETERS:  Op                  - Current parse op
 *              Level               - Current output indentation level
 *              IntegerLength       - Output length of the integer (2/4/8/16)
 *
 * RETURN:      None
 *
 * DESCRIPTION: Emit formatted debug output for "integer" ops.
 *              Note: IntegerLength must be one of 2,4,8,16.
 *
 ******************************************************************************/

void
UtDumpIntegerOp (
    ACPI_PARSE_OBJECT       *Op,
    UINT32                  Level,
    UINT32                  IntegerLength)
{

    /* Emit the ParseOp name, leaving room for the integer */

    UtDumpParseOpName (Op, Level, IntegerLength);

    /* Emit the integer based upon length */

    switch (IntegerLength)
    {
    case 2: /* Byte */
    case 4: /* Word */
    case 8: /* Dword */

        D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T,
            "%*.*X", IntegerLength, IntegerLength, Op->Asl.Value.Integer);
        break;

    case 16: /* Qword and Integer */

        D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T,
            "%8.8X%8.8X", ACPI_FORMAT_UINT64 (Op->Asl.Value.Integer));
        break;

    default:
        break;
    }
}


/*******************************************************************************
 *
 * FUNCTION:    UtDumpStringOp
 *
 * PARAMETERS:  Op                  - Current parse op
 *              Level               - Current output indentation level
 *
 * RETURN:      None
 *
 * DESCRIPTION: Emit formatted debug output for String/Pathname ops.
 *
 ******************************************************************************/

void
UtDumpStringOp (
    ACPI_PARSE_OBJECT       *Op,
    UINT32                  Level)
{
    char                    *String;


    String = Op->Asl.Value.String;

    if (Op->Asl.ParseOpcode != PARSEOP_STRING_LITERAL)
    {
        /*
         * For the "path" ops NAMEPATH, NAMESEG, METHODCALL -- if the
         * ExternalName is valid, it takes precedence. In these cases the
         * Value.String is the raw "internal" name from the AML code, which
         * we don't want to use, because it contains non-ascii characters.
         */
        if (Op->Asl.ExternalName)
        {
            String = Op->Asl.ExternalName;
        }
    }

    if (!String)
    {
        D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T,
            " ERROR: Could not find a valid String/Path pointer\n");
        return;
    }

    /* Emit the ParseOp name, leaving room for the string */

    UtDumpParseOpName (Op, Level, strlen (String));
    D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T, "%s", String);
}


/*******************************************************************************
 *
 * FUNCTION:    UtDumpBasicOp
 *
 * PARAMETERS:  Op                  - Current parse op
 *              Level               - Current output indentation level
 *
 * RETURN:      None
 *
 * DESCRIPTION: Generic formatted debug output for "basic" ops that have no
 *              associated strings or integer values.
 *
 ******************************************************************************/

void
UtDumpBasicOp (
    ACPI_PARSE_OBJECT       *Op,
    UINT32                  Level)
{

    /* Just print out the ParseOp name, there is no extra data */

    UtDumpParseOpName (Op, Level, 0);
}


/*******************************************************************************
 *
 * FUNCTION:    UtDumpParseOpName
 *
 * PARAMETERS:  Op                  - Current parse op
 *              Level               - Current output indentation level
 *              DataLength          - Length of data to appear after the name
 *
 * RETURN:      None
 *
 * DESCRIPTION: Indent and emit the ascii ParseOp name for the op
 *
 ******************************************************************************/

static void
UtDumpParseOpName (
    ACPI_PARSE_OBJECT       *Op,
    UINT32                  Level,
    UINT32                  DataLength)
{
    char                    *ParseOpName;
    UINT32                  IndentLength;
    UINT32                  NameLength;
    UINT32                  LineLength;
    UINT32                  PaddingLength;


    /* Emit the LineNumber/IndentLevel prefix on each output line */

    D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T,
        "%5.5d [%2d]", Op->Asl.LogicalLineNumber, Level);

    ParseOpName = UtGetOpName (Op->Asl.ParseOpcode);

    /* Calculate various lengths for output alignment */

    IndentLength = Level * DEBUG_SPACES_PER_INDENT;
    NameLength = strlen (ParseOpName);
    LineLength = IndentLength + 1 + NameLength + 1 + DataLength;
    PaddingLength = (DEBUG_MAX_LINE_LENGTH + 1) - LineLength;

    /* Parse tree indentation is based upon the nesting/indent level */

    if (Level)
    {
        D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T, "%*s", IndentLength, " ");
    }

    /* Emit the actual name here */

    D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T, " %s", ParseOpName);

    /* Emit extra padding blanks for alignment of later data items */

    if (LineLength > DEBUG_MAX_LINE_LENGTH)
    {
        /* Split a long line immediately after the ParseOpName string */

        D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T, "\n%*s",
            (DEBUG_FULL_LINE_LENGTH - DataLength), " ");
    }
    else
    {
        DbgPrint (ASL_TREE_OUTPUT, "%*s", PaddingLength, " ");
    }
}
